/* vim: set ts=2 sw=2 sts=2 et: */
/**
 * Styles definition for the Who Purchased
 *
 * @author    SpurIT <contact@spur-i-t.com>
 * @copyright Copyright (c) 2012 SpurIT <contact@spur-i-t.com>. All rights reserved
 * @copyright Copyright (c) 2012 SpurIT <contact@spur-i-t.com>. All rights reserved
 * @link      http://spur-i-t.com
 * @since     1.0.0
 */
.wp-main {
    overflow: hidden;
}
.products-list li.wp-product-li
{
  width: 23%;
  margin-top: 15px;
  min-height: 234px;
  margin-right: 16px;
}

.products-list table, .products-list table tr
{
  border: none;
}

.products-list .wp-ui-product
{
  border-color:#eee;
  border-style: solid;
  border-width: 1px;
}

.products-list .wp-ui-product:hover
{
  border-color: #bbc7d2;
}

li.wp-product-li {
  float: left;
}

li.wp-product-li div.product-photo {
  width: 95%;
}

li.wp-product-li .product-info {
  min-height: 234px;
}

li.wp-product-li .product-info button {
  margin-top: 35px;
}

li.wp-product-li .product-info div.is-wishlist {
  margin-top: 35px;
  height: 43px;
}

table td.wp-ui-product ul.product-price {
  height: 25px;
}

table td.wp-ui-product div.product-photo img {
  margin-top: 12px;
}

table td.wp-ui-product ul.product-price li {
  height: 25px;
}

table td.wp-ui-product ul.product-price li span {
  margin-top: 3px;
  margin-left: -5px;
  padding: 0px;
  padding-left: 5px; 
  font-size: 18px;
  height: 25px;
}

table td.wp-ui-product td {
  min-height: 235px;
}

li.wp-product-li h3.product-name
{
  margin-top: 10px;
  font-size: 18px;
}